This project will upgrade an old facility, that an elementary school operates in the city of Campo Mourão. On this school, there are some physical disability students; low-income students of the neighbor surround the school;

The main goals of the project:

- Implement the use of technologies for the literacy process of students in regular education and the education of youth and adults.

- Include digital resources in the classes to make the environment interactive, playful, and also attractive, to improve the classes ensuring better learning.

- Enable democratic and inclusive classes through free software and free platforms that allow dynamism and interest to develop engagement and active participation, optimizing the learning in the classroom, even if the student has a physical disability.

- Enable the integration of physical disability students through technology.

- Enable a renewed electrical installation, properly standardized for the new equipment and demands that will be required for teaching.

The beneficiaries of Subsidy:

- 42 teachers of the institution and their respective students enrolled:

- Youth and adults education - 20 students;

- Full-time childhood education - 120 students;

- Elementary school - 285 students;

- EDV - Visually impaired - 3 students;

- Early Stimulation - 11 students;

- Multifunctional Room - 26 students;

- Special Room - 20 students.
